About M. Robert
M. Robert is a scholar working on Condensed Matter Physics, Statistical and Nonlinear Physics and Atmospheric Science, having authored 42 papers that have together received 581 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Material Dynamics and Properties (18 papers), Theoretical and Computational Physics (18 papers) and Phase Equilibria and Thermodynamics (16 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Condensed Matter Physics (194 citations), Atmospheric Science (154 citations) and Fluid Flow and Transfer Processes (45 citations). M. Robert has collaborated with scholars based in United States, France and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include D. Beysens, P. Guénoun, Komal Shukla, C. Rau, Guozhong Xing, Bing‐Hung Chen, Li‐Jen Chen, D. B. Abraham, Cheng‐Ying Chou and Trinh Vo. Their work appears in journals such as Physical Review Letters, The Journal of Chemical Physics and Physical review. B, Condensed matter.
